Audition Now - at The Performer's Academy for Omni Youth Music Awards Orange County, California

Calling all talent - ages 5-21, Singers, Dancers, Musicians, Audition Date - September 19th, 2005 at 2 PM

(PRWEB) September 4, 2005 -- Calling all talent ages 5-21 who wish to audition for Omni Youth Music Awards featuring some of the world's most amazing talented kids.

The 4th Annual Omni Youth Music Award show will be held on January 22, 2006 at the Skirball Cultural Center, Magnin Theatre, Brentwood, California.

Lindsay Kohl, a student at The Performer's Academy took the coveted award at last years show.

"This year they are looking for talented children that can sing, dance or play a musical instrument. They are especially interested in ensemble groups, duos or duets." says Paul Kohl. "This year we are expanding our search into Orange County. There are thousands of talented children, teens, and young adults and this is a wonderful opportunity for them."

To Audition: Call The Performer's Academy for information and audition instructions. It is important for the talent to dress appropriately as their auditions will be taped.

This year celebrity presents will be on hand to hand out awards.

Information from the Omniyouthmusicawards.com site can be found on Founder, Marlene Dove.

Founder Marlene Dove, made her singing debut at Carnegie Hall, New York at the age of 15. A Coloratura Soprano and Concert Pianist, her mother, world-renowned Lyric Soprano Opera Singer, Bertha Savage, started her in the Arts at an early age.

Produced and directed over seven (7) successful plays, and varioius outreach programs instructing our Youth (as well as Senior Citizens) in Arts. She has been awarded Resolutions from Congress, City & State Proclamations, N.A.R.A.S. (Grammy Award), and Golden Globes (Hollywood Foreign Press) accolades and acknoledgements. Currently, Ms. Dove holds the position of "Music Instructor" for L.A.U.S.D., School Volunteer Program "Beyond The Bell Branch", and is also a Twenty (20) year member of N.A.R.A.S. (Grammy and Latin Grammy Awards).
